LENOIR, N.C. — The Lenoir community is grieving the tragic loss of 32-year-old Conner Drum, who was fatally shot on Wednesday, January 21, 2026, in the 1100 block of SW Tara Place. The sudden and violent nature of his death has left family, friends, and neighbors shaken as they search for answers and justice.
According to authorities, officers responded to reports of a shooting in the southwest area of Lenoir and discovered Drum suffering from gunshot wounds. Despite life-saving efforts, he was pronounced dead at the scene. Law enforcement has not yet released details about a suspect or motive, and the investigation remains active.
